About Yu.K. Akimov
Yu.K. Akimov is a scholar working on Radiation, Nuclear and High Energy Physics and Radiological and Ultrasound Technology, having authored 26 papers that have together received 339 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Radiation Detection and Scintillator Technologies (8 papers), Particle physics theoretical and experimental studies (8 papers), Nuclear physics research studies (7 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(6 papers), Particle Detector Development and Performance (5 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(4 papers), Muon and positron interactions and applications (2 papers) and Atomic and Subatomic Physics Research (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nuclear and High Energy Physics (135 citations), Spectroscopy (129 citations) and Surfaces, Coatings and Films (46 citations). Yu.K. Akimov has collaborated with scholars based in Russia and United States. Frequent co-authors include D. Gross, R.L. Cool, E. Malamud, D. Nitz, S. L. Olsen, S. V. Mukhin, H. Sticker, R. Yamada, A. C. Melissinos and K. Goulianos.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review Letters, Nuclear Physics A,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section A Accelerators Spectrometers Detectors and Associated Equipment, IEEE Transactions on Nuclear Science and Journal of Experimental and Theoretical Physics.
